In my experience of observing admissions processes since 2016, JMP have never staggered interview invites within groups or issued top ups. We can only give (educated and historically informed) speculation here at MSO, and that has been the pattern for this particular question. I’m going to go have a quick look at the collated data to make sure it looks suitably ‘spread out’. BRB.

ETA: I’ve checked the data and done a comparison with 2021 entry for completeness. 2021 entry saw 15 rural students report invites on the day they were released plus a few days after as they made their way to MSO (not everyone posts here immediately, which is hard to fathom! Haha!). So far, we have already had 12 rural interview invites reported for 2022 entry only a day after release, so it seems pretty consistent to me, tbh.

ETA2: I’ve just had another look (coz what better things do I have to do on a Friday night?!); invites have been reported across RA2-RA5, and from Vic, NSW, WA, and Qld so I think the spread is there too.
